I've used APC ups's since ~1999. I have never yet bought an APC
replacement battery. APC is just too proud of their decals and packaging.
I have used the PowerSonic PS-12120F2
and the
Yuasa Genesis NP12-12 AGM
I recc. the Yuasa Genesis NP12-12 AGM. It out-lasts the PowerSonic
equivalent.
Be aware that if you choose to price-shop these batteries, you may end
up with "old shelf stock" (read: clearance!) Even though what you get
may be "new" they may be very old. And, they may not have the life you
planned on.
All of my replacement PowerSonic batts failed within 2-3yrs of 24/7
usage. Perhaps this is what I need to plan for. (?)
Odd. The old replacement Yuasa Genesis NP12-12 AGM pair is still online
24/7 and working fine! Yes, I do notice that the Yuasa website does not
list this battery readily any more. Perhaps they have now backed out of
the UPS market. (?)
